Other than the different blade housings, like score wheels, there’s not a lot that is needed that can’t be third party.
Dollar Tree carries mats, & I buy replacement blades on amazon for like $10 for 80 blades vs their name branded $14 for 1.
Lots of trial and error.

Not to sound all paranoid and shit, but I just got new glasses from Zenni and one of the options for lens coating is now IDguard.
I figured, why not.
It disrupts infrared used in biometrics. Was it worth it? Don’t know. But it does block my phone from using my face to unlock, so I know it can work.
